What is Abdominoplasty?
Abdominoplasty Dubai, commonly known as a tummy tuck, is a surgical procedure designed to contour the abdomen. It is especially beneficial for individuals who have experienced significant weight loss or pregnancy, as these conditions often leave behind excess skin and stretched muscles.
During the procedure, the surgeon removes excess skin and fat from the abdomen and tightens the underlying muscles to create a firmer, smoother appearance. In some cases, liposuction may be used in conjunction with the surgery to further refine the results.
The procedure can help address common post-pregnancy concerns, such as a bulging tummy, loose skin, and stretch marks, allowing you to feel more confident and comfortable in your body.

The Abdominoplasty Procedure: What to Expect
The abdominoplasty Dubai procedure typically lasts 2 to 5 hours, depending on the complexity of the surgery. It is performed under general anesthesia to ensure that the patient is comfortable throughout the operation.
Here’s what you can expect:
- Consultation: Your surgeon will conduct a thorough consultation to assess your needs, discuss your goals, and develop a personalized plan for the procedure.
- Incisions: The surgeon will make a horizontal incision just above the pubic area, which allows for the removal of excess skin. The length of the incision varies depending on the amount of skin to be removed.
- Muscle Tightening: The surgeon will then tighten the abdominal muscles, particularly if they have been stretched or separated due to pregnancy.
- Skin Removal and Liposuction: Excess skin and fat will be removed, and liposuction may be used to contour the area further.
- Stitching and Recovery: Once the necessary adjustments are made, the incisions are closed with sutures, and the recovery process begins.
Types of Abdominoplasty
There are different types of tummy tucks, depending on your specific needs:
- Full Abdominoplasty: This is the most common type and involves removing excess skin and fat from both the upper and lower abdomen. It also includes tightening of the abdominal muscles.
- Mini Abdominoplasty: This is a less invasive procedure, ideal for those with a small amount of excess skin below the navel. It involves a smaller incision and is typically quicker to recover from.
- Extended Abdominoplasty: This technique is used for individuals who have excess skin around the sides and flanks, in addition to the abdomen. It is more comprehensive than a full abdominoplasty.
Cost of Abdominoplasty Dubai
The cost of abdominoplasty Dubai can vary depending on several factors, such as the surgeon’s expertise, the type of procedure performed, and the clinic’s location. On average, the cost of a tummy tuck in Dubai ranges from AED 15,000 to AED 40,000.
Several factors affect the price of abdominoplasty Dubai:
- Surgeon’s experience: Highly experienced surgeons or those with international recognition may charge more for their services.
- Clinic reputation: Premium clinics that offer top-notch facilities and care tend to have higher fees.
- Type of surgery: A full tummy tuck will cost more than a mini tummy tuck due to the increased complexity of the procedure.
It’s essential to consult with your surgeon to get a personalized quote for the procedure. Some clinics may offer payment plans or financing options to make the surgery more affordable.

5 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) About Abdominoplasty Dubai
1. Is abdominoplasty Dubai suitable for everyone?
Abdominoplasty is ideal for individuals who have excess skin or fat around the abdomen, often due to pregnancy, weight loss, or aging. It’s not a weight-loss procedure, so patients should be at or near their ideal weight before considering surgery. A consultation with a qualified surgeon is essential to determine if you’re a suitable candidate.
2. How long does the recovery take?
Recovery time can vary depending on the extent of the surgery. Most patients can return to work after 2 to 3 weeks, but full recovery may take 6 to 8 weeks. You should avoid strenuous activities for 4 to 6 weeks to ensure proper healing.
3. Will I have visible scars after abdominoplasty Dubai?
There will be a scar from the incision made during the surgery, but it is typically located just above the pubic area and can be easily hidden by clothing. Over time, the scar will fade, but it will remain visible. Your surgeon will give you aftercare instructions to help minimize scarring.
4. Can I combine abdominoplasty Dubai with other procedures?
Yes, many patients combine abdominoplasty Dubai with other procedures such as liposuction, breast surgery, or a facelift to achieve a more comprehensive transformation. This is known as a mommy makeover, and it can help restore the body after pregnancy.
5. How long do the results of abdominoplasty Dubai last?
The results of abdominoplasty Dubai are long-lasting, especially if you maintain a stable weight and healthy lifestyle. However, factors such as aging, pregnancy, and weight fluctuations can affect the results over time.
